WHO says probing four Indian cough syrups after 66 children die in Gambia

The World Health Organisation on Wednesday warned that four “contaminated” and “substandard” cough syrups, allegedly produced by Maiden Pharmaceuticals Limited based in Haryana’s Sonipat could be the reason for the deaths of at least 66 children in The Gambia. According to official sources, the global health body is yet to provide the exact “one to one causal relation of deaths”.
